Dear Norbert,

I am just resuming my work on TeXmacs... starting with your pending patches.
Thanks for the good work ! This makes cut-and-paste behaviour far more standard.
I applied all patches. A few remarks:

1) I changed the "mouse" selection into "visible" selection and
   also use the "visible" selection for the current keyboard selection
   (made using control space in Emacs mode or shifted cursor keys otherwise).

2) I am fine with removing the current selection on mouse clicks,
   except for one potential drawback: when pasting using middle click,
   the cursor has not yet been positioned in a very precise manner.
   This is important in TeXmacs contrary to emacs, because different
   cursor position may be very (even infinitely) close graphically.
   Anyway, I do not see any appropriate fix, so we probably have
   to live with this drawback.

3) Since the visible selections become much less persistant
   (they are only used in combination with middle clicks),
   it makes sense to replace the selection on keyboard or paste events,
   as is usual under Windows / MacOS, at least if we are not in Emacs mode.

4) I don't think that the new implementation of delete is a problem
   for users of the Emacs mode: in Emacs, one rather uses C-w anyway.

5) Did you check whether the behaviour is correct for the Qt version?

6) In the future, we should implement kill rings and multiple selections.
   This is on the list since a while, but, well...

Best wishes, Joris
